【发布时间】:2016-10-17 11:17:07
【问题描述】:
我正在使用 Telerik Fiddler 工具来监控网络流量。
但是,fiddler 只捕获流量 https 或 http 而不是 tcp 套接字。
如何进行更改以使 fiddler 成为系统范围的代理?
Curl、Wget等都不能捕获。我只想捕获完整的系统网络流量。
【问题讨论】:
标签: proxy web-deployment fiddler
我正在使用 Telerik Fiddler 工具来监控网络流量。
但是,fiddler 只捕获流量 https 或 http 而不是 tcp 套接字。
如何进行更改以使 fiddler 成为系统范围的代理?
Curl、Wget等都不能捕获。我只想捕获完整的系统网络流量。
【问题讨论】:
标签: proxy web-deployment fiddler
不幸的是,Fiddler 并非用于捕获 tcp 数据包,因为它是为检查 http 协议而设计的。 您应该使用其他工具,例如 WireShark。
如果您有兴趣从 curl 捕获 http 流量,那么您必须添加一个特定参数(curl 参数)以使用代理(curl 默认不使用系统代理)。
curl -x 127.0.0.1:8888 http://getthis/
这样,CURL 将使用 Fiddler(在 localhost 端口 8888 上)作为代理。
【讨论】: